Berlin (AFP) - ns of thousands of people joined weekend rallies in Germany to condemn racism and right-wing populist groups who have been railing against a record influx of migrants. Germany -- the EU's most populous country, which last year took in over one million refugees and migrants -- has seen a surge in racist attacks and a strengthening of xenophobic and anti-Islamic groups. The demonstrations kicked off Saturday in Bochum in western Germany and continued Sunday in Berlin, Leipzig and Munich, where thousands formed human chains.Continue reading...
